## Further Reading

Uploaded text files pass through the Glyphsort detector, which samples the first 64 KB and falls back to Latin-1 when confidence drops below 0.8. Reviewers should check that new ingestion paths call the detector rather than assuming UTF-8. Detection heuristics and known edge cases are documented on the internal page below.

operations page: https://confluence.lumiclabs.internal/projects/display/browse/projects/b6be

## Changelog — AgriLink Gateway v2.8

Changed defaults: the telemetry flush interval drops from 120s to 30s, and CAN-bus frame batching is now enabled out of the box. Reviewers should note this increases uplink frequency on metered connections for Harrowfield deployments. Both values remain overridable per fleet. The new shipped defaults are as follows.

service settings:
[istael]
team = gilath
access_code = ac_468cdf
owner = casdor.gilox
host = istael.kelviforge.internal
port = 5432
peer = quenwyn.braskworks.corp
salt = 6678df32
pin = 7400

Wiki: Transport — Stage Props, Harlequin Mile Tour. Scope: crated props for the touring production, moving between venues weekly. Crates are numbered 1–14; manifest travels in crate 1. Fragile items (mirror frame, glass lantern) in crates 6 and 9 — top-load only. Drivers sign the venue sheet at both ends. No overnight stops with loaded van. Coordinator confirms route each Monday. Courier hand-over instruction follows:

courier memo of tawip-kadup: the aldvan sorvan courier leaves the istmir ledger at gate 2102 under passcode 606243

Stitchkit versioning — quick primer

Welcome aboard. Stitchkit is our shared component library. We follow strict semver: breaking visual or API changes bump major, new components bump minor. Never pin to latest; pin exact versions in your app manifest. Deprecations get one full minor cycle of warnings. The release calendar and upgrade guides live on the internal page below.

runbook for yadup-fahag: https://jira.zemvarlabs.internal/display/display/pages/2281f9da